How You’ll have an Impact:
You will be responsible for customer data integrity and will be the liaison to Customer Sales Management. You will help oversee CRM specific standard operating procedures. You will also facilitate reporting needs in support of the Customer Sales Division.

Essential Functions:

  • Import new customers through the customer request email queue.

  • Create new customer files in Freight Optimizer referencing search engine databases for audit; assign reps to new files.

  • Merge duplicate accounts & manage duplicate account requests.

  • Daily file maintenance:  Complete a variety of tasks within Freight Optimizer to ensure files are set up correctly, duplicates do not exist, and handle any issues that concern customer files and their set-up.

  • Identify accounts that should be associated & properly link subsidiary customers to parents.

  • Inactive Employee SOP – Manage the process of re-assigning leads when an employee is no longer with the company or switches departments.

  • Work with RXO Marketing to allocate warm leads to customer sales reps for validating the opportunity.

  • Promote external users to RXO.com and provide platform training/onboarding, as needed.

  • Determine whether the customer exists in Freight Optimizer and email the information to the account owner. If it is determined that the customer is not in our system, we create a file and send it to a qualified sales rep.

  • Complete Customer Requests for Information and other sign-up forms.

  • Provide customers with general bank account details for invoicing procedures.

  • Liaise with legal requirements to the Legal team and provide regular updates with regard to customer onboarding.

  • Monitor ongoing and future tenders, and provide support when need i.e. download matrices, find contact information, and upload quotes.
